Energy generation. For use in thermal power plants, coal is ground into dust using a device called a powdered coal mill. The resulting product, called powdered coal or pulverized coal, is then generally used in a fossil fuel power plant for electricity coal is a significant dust explosion hazard, as large quantities are suspended in air for transfer from the mill to the ...

The most used coal mills in cement plants are airswept ball mills and vertical roller mills. At present, most cement plants use coal as the main fuel in the clinker production process. The standard coal consumed by the new dry process for producing 1 ton of cement clinker is usually between 100 kg and 130 kg, and the fuel cost accounts for ...

The working principle of the coal mill is illustrated in Fig. 1 [25].In normal practice, there are two coal feeders for each mill. Once the raw coal flows into the mill barrel with hot primary air, the iron balls inside the rotating barrel will continuously crash the coal until it is fine enough to be blown out the mill to the furnace.

Coal, lignite or petcoke are ground in the Pfeiffer vertical mill by using hot gases from a hot gas generator. The grinding plant can be inerted. The raw coal is dried while being ground in the mill even if feed moisture exceeds 25%. The feed size that can be handled is up to 100 mm, making twostep precrushing unnecessary.

Bowl Mill • The most widely used mill for grinding coal. • The raw coal is fed into the center of the mill. • This is an intermediate speed pulverizer. • The vertical shaft rotates at a speed 30 50 rpm. • Specific power consumption 12 kWh/ton.

01 March 2016. Coal provides around 90% of the energy consumed by cement plants around the world, despite the environmental harm caused by its combustion. It takes 200 450kg of coal to produce 1t of cement. The cement industry consumes around 4% of global coal production, around 330Mt/yr. Given the rapidlyexpanding infrastructure projects ...

The Battle of Blair Mountain was the largest labor uprising in United States history and is the largest armed uprising since the American Civil War. The conflict occurred in Logan County, West Virginia, as part of the Coal Wars, a series of early20thcentury labor disputes in Appalachia.. For five days from late August to early September 1921, some 10,000 armed coal miners confronted 3,000 ...

The crushed coal is then transported to the store yard. Coal is transported to bowl mills by coal feeders. 3. Bowl Mill. The coal is pulverized in the bowl mill, where it is grounded to a powder form. The mill consists of a round metallic table on which coal particles fall. This table is rotated with the help of a motor.

By 1800, Britain boasted over 2,500 steam engines, most of them used in mines, cotton mills, and manufacturing factories. These engines fed on coal and, as a consequence of their success, coal mining boomed. Steam engines were also now being used in coal mines in other European countries, notably Belgium, France, Germany, and the Netherlands.
